Several commercial companies specialising in the recovery and recovery of waste metals are the subject of a criminal investigation conducted by anti-corruption magistrates in Galați. On the morning of 16 July 2026, law enforcement descended simultaneously on 30 properties spread across 11 administrative-territorial units.

The investigators suspect that, in the period 2023–2025, representatives of these companies would have caused damage to the public budget in the amount of approximately 15 million lei through illegal tax operations. The searches targeted both the residences of individuals and the registered offices and workplaces of the companies involved.

The operation was carried out with the assistance of several structures: the operational centre of the National Anti-Corruption Directorate, territorial prosecutors' offices in Bacău, Craiova, Pitești and Constanța, the Special Operations Brigade Galați, economic crime officers from Galați and Vrancea counties, together with Gendarmerie personnel.
